Hardwood Floor Removal in Katy, TX
Hardwood floor removal services involve the careful and efficient process of taking out existing hardwood flooring to prepare a space for new flooring, renovation, or other property improvements. This service covers a variety of projects, including removing old or damaged hardwood planks, preparing subfloors for installation of new flooring materials, and handling both residential and commercial spaces. Property owners typically seek hardwood removal when updating their interiors, addressing water or termite damage, or replacing worn-out flooring to enhance the appearance and value of a property.
Before requesting hardwood floor removal, property owners should consider the condition of their current flooring and whether the subfloor beneath is suitable for new installation. It’s also helpful to underst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area, the type of hardwood material, and any potential challenges such as adhesive removal or floor leveling. Proper planning ensures a smooth process and helps determine if additional work, like subfloor repair or disposal services, may be necessary.

Hardwood Floor Removal Questions
What types of flooring can be removed? Hardwood floor removal typically includes solid hardwood, engineered wood, and laminate flooring options.
Is hardwood floor removal necessary before new flooring installation? Yes, removing existing hardwood is often required to prepare a clean, level surface for new flooring.
What should property owners consider before hardwood removal? It's important to assess the condition of the existing flooring and any potential subfloor issues prior to removal.
Can hardwood floor removal be done in specific areas only? Yes, removal can be limited to certain rooms or sections as needed for renovation or repair projects.
